What drives donation value
When considering the donation value of your minivan, several factors contribute to its appraisal. Models like the Honda Odyssey and Toyota Sienna tend to hold their value exceptionally well, often exceeding $5,000 due to their reliability and high demand. In contrast, the Dodge Grand Caravan and Chrysler Town & Country are commonly donated but may exhibit transmission concerns in models from 2013 to 2016, which can impact their worth. We encourage donors to consider the overall condition, including mileage—typically between 150,000 to 250,000 miles—and functional features such as sliding doors and stow-and-go seating, both which enhance the vehicle's appeal and potential resale value.
